Section 352-37-140 - Certain practices prohibited
Current through Register Vol. 24-06, March 15, 2024
The following practices while operating any motor vehicle on or along the ocean beaches are specifically prohibited:
(1) Fishtailing;
(2) Circling;
(3) Cutting figure eights;
(4) Racing;
(5) Driving in the surf;
(6) The operation of any motor vehicle in such a manner as to constitute a threat to the operator thereof, his or her passengers, pedestrians or equestrians using the beaches, animals or any other vehicle or other property;
(7) Any violation of this section is an infraction under chapter 7.84 RCW.
